AutoScanner 600
3D Water Phantom with Motion Platform for LINAC Annual Quality Assurance
The AS600 is a large-scale 3D scanning water phantom specifically developed by Raydose for radiotherapy Linear Accelerator (LINAC) Quality Assurance (QA). Built on the core principles of "High Precision, Automation, and Convenience," it integrates innovative hardware design with the XBeam Intelligent Software System. The AS600 provides comprehensive, reliable support for scenarios such as equipment commissioning, periodic QA, and beam calibration, making it an essential tool for clinical radiotherapy quality control.

Key Features

High-Precision 3D Motion for O- & C-Shape LINAC QA
The AS600 provides high-precision 3D motion control and fine-step scanning for photon and electron beam measurements on both O- and C-shape LINACs. With positioning accuracy up to ±0.1 mm, it provides a reliable foundation for high-quality beam scanning and TPS beam modeling.

Automated 3D Water Phantom Scanning
Automated 3D water phantom scanning for comprehensive LINAC beam data acquisition, including PDD, profiles, point dose, TPR/TMR and output factors, supporting basic dosimetry, clinical QA and TPS commissioning.

Standardized LINAC Beam QA Workflow
Standardized LINAC beam QA workflow for acceptance testing, annual QA, post-service verification, third-party inspection and TPS beam modeling data acquisition, improving measurement consistency and traceability across different institutions, LINAC models and beam energies.

Intelligent XBeam Measurement Workflow
Intelligent XBeam workflow with auto-leveling, field-center detection, scan path planning, real-time visualization, automated analysis and one-click reporting, reducing manual operation and minimizing user-dependent measurement errors.

Beam Data Quality Control
XBeam supports professional processing of scan data, including normalization, smoothing, centering, symmetry, scaling, interpolation, outlier removal, data comparison, mirroring, stitching, merging, and TPR calculation.
